Integrated: 8285285: Avoid redundant allocations in WindowsPreferences

Andrey Turbanov aturbanov at openjdk.java.net
Mon Jun 6 21:19:32 UTC 2022


On Wed, 20 Apr 2022 19:16:00 GMT, Andrey Turbanov <aturbanov at openjdk.org> wrote:

> 1. No need to call `String.substring` if you need need to compare start of string with some constant. `String.startWith` suites better.
> 2. Unused String array is allocated in `childrenNamesSpi` method
